##Requirements

  • Ages 7+
  • Weight Minimum: 60 lbs
  • Weight Limit: 275 lbs
  • Peg Leg’s Plight – Course Height 24’ • Age 7+ (Age 7-11 with adult supervision) • Maximum Weight 275 lbs. Thrill seekers will encounter a tree-top trapeze, Peg Leg’s crossing and more- this one’s for you! Must be able to reach 5'7" height.
  • Rum Runner’s Route – Course Height 12’ • Age 7+ • Maximum Weight 275 lbs. This course features a barrel crawl and other exciting encounters. Must be able to reach 5' 3" height.
  • Shiver Me Timbers! – Course Height 12’ • Age 7+ • Maximum Weight 275 lbs. This course is fun with straightforward obstacles. Must be able to reach 5'3" height.
